Australian machinery supplier introduces a new range of edgebanders, CNC woodworking machines, dust extraction systems and more.
BRISBANE, Australia - AussieJournal -- Tuckwell Machinery has officially launched its new range of Tuckwell-branded woodworking machinery, providing Australian cabinet makers, joinery businesses and manufacturers with equipment backed by real-world workshop experience and ongoing technical support.
After years of servicing, repairing, installing and supporting panel saws & woodworking machinery across Australia, the team at Tuckwell Machinery identified a growing demand for machinery that delivers the right balance of reliability, performance, compliance and value.
Unlike many machinery suppliers that focus primarily on sales, Tuckwell Machinery has built its reputation around servicing and supporting machinery in production environments. This hands-on experience has provided valuable insight into the challenges workshops face every day, including downtime, servicing issues, spare parts availability and long-term machine reliability.
The new Tuckwell range has been developed with those challenges in mind.

The range currently includes:
- Edgebanders designed for consistent edge quality and reliable production performance
- Flat bed CNC woodworking machines developed to improve productivity, workflow and automation
- Thicknessers and surface planers for accurate timber preparation and machining
- Dust extraction systems including 2HP, 3HP and 4HP dust collector machines.
- Sanding machinery and additional workshop equipment
